This two-year program consists of ten courses (30 credits total). Participants must complete at least one course in three out of the four Political Science disciplines: American Politics, Comparative Politics, International Politics, and Political Theory. Each semester, students enroll in three courses.
The program permits two courses from other departments. Graduation requirements include passing a comprehensive exam covering two subfields. Alternatively, thesis candidates complete eight courses and are exempt from the written exam. Students may also opt for Advanced Directive Study (ADS) with faculty supervision instead of a thesis or exam. ADS involves developing a seminar paper into an in-depth final project.
